Output ed75108db8b69483175ccdb6502fc30361497696f6fe0ea4638c2362a8ee652a:1

value
18959
script pubkey
OP_0 OP_PUSHBYTES_20 ffd4c0c889e4e2cca9dee482a6ff2a01ef53e9a7
address
bc1qll2vpjyfun3ve2w7ujp2dle2q8h486d8fy2nty
transaction
ed75108db8b69483175ccdb6502fc30361497696f6fe0ea4638c2362a8ee652a
spent
true